In XXXX XXXX I enrolled in a debt management program with XXXX. In XXXX XXXX, with less than a week before my account was to be debited for the XX/XX/XXXX payment, XXXX informed me that my program was being transferred to Money Management International ( MMI ). Apparently there was nothing I could do to prevent this transfer from occurring.Knowing that my bank would need specific information about MMI before it would honor the XX/XX/XXXX transaction and with less than a week before it was to occur, I began reaching out to MMI to secure the information my bank would need. I even contacted MMI by email and told them that unless someone specifically spoke with me by phone to get this information, I would authorize my bank not to honor the transaction should MMI try to withdraw the funds. MMI if they tried to contact me, did so as an " unavailable '' or " unknown '' caller - I do not answer such calls unless I recognize the number. " MMI '' or the full company name never appeared on my caller ID.Over then next month, I repeatedly tried to speak with someone at MMI regarding my " new '' account. In the meantime, I received an email from MMI with a mound of paperwork for me to complete for my " new account ''. I contacted someone and spoke to a rep who was unable to locate my account ( because I had n't completed the paperwork for a " new account '' ) ; I ca n't even remember how many times I had to tell the rep that my account was n't " new '' but rather transferred against my wishes. I also mentioned several times that I needed to speak with someone regarding my account and why ( bank information ) - the line was disconnected. I tried calling back and was unable to get through. Waited a bit and tried a third, fourth, even fifth and more times but was unable to even get through.In XXXX XXXX, despite my repeated attempts to secure the necessary information from MMI for my bank, MMI tried to draft the XX/XX/XXXX payment. Because I had not yet spoken with MMI, I did not transfer the money into the account ( hence MMI 's " claim '' of " insufficient funds '' (? -seriously?? ) ) as a safety measure until I had the opportunity to speak with them. XX/XX/XXXX, MMI finally reached out to me and spoke with me. It took two months before I had the information to forward to my bank.Two weeks later, I had an email from MMI indicating that one of my creditors had rejected payment and after speaking with the creditor, I found out that because it had taken MMI so long to actually speak to me ( for what amounted to about 10 minutes of basic information gathering ), the creditor had turned an account less than 60 days past due over to its collections dept. Not only that, but a payment that should have been made within five business days to my creditors had taken two weeks for MMI to deliver! MMI refused to find a way to ensure the XX/XX/XXXX payment was expedited to this creditor in particular and instead took another two weeks to attempt to send payment.When I contacted this particular creditor, I was given an new payment address. This second address again proved to be the wrong address, so while MMI sent the payment to the updated address, the XX/XX/XXXX and two XX/XX/XXXX payments were rejected once again. It took until XX/XX/XXXX before MMI contacted me and tried working with me.MMI refused to reach out to this creditor unless I was on the line ( my XXXX paperwork authorizes XXXX and now MMI to handle working with my creditors ; I do not need to be on the line for this ) and a conference call XX/XX/XXXX revealed that there was a third " new '' payment address ( clearly a creditor issue ). MMI updated their payment records but it was a nightmare getting MMI to cooperate to send the rejected XX/XX/XXXX and XX/XX/XXXX payments to this new address. MMI also refused to expedite these payments as well.XX/XX/XXXX-MMI drafts account, payment made by MMI XXXX! Is it any wonder this creditor has revoked the program agreement?

I was referred to Money Management International by my bank as a method to overcome a mounting credit card debt issue pertaining to unsteady employment. I had previous consolidated with a personal loan but quickly built up the balance on my cards again. MMI set up 5 year plan, and most accounts are being repaid on schedule except for the largest account, the personal loan. In the nearly three years so far, several payments have come in close calls of being late. Despite the money being taken from my account the month prior. Check are lost and the follow up process is often left to me. This particular occasion a check was unaccounted for for nearly 25 days, and luckily my loan service reached out and I was able, with some financial strain, to make that payment directly. Reaching out to MMI they said they would send their research team on it, and would determine if the check was lost. I updated them with all the information from the lender and gave clear instructions to cancel their check and refund my payment. They refused to comply saying they must determine if other checks from other payers are included in that lost batch so therefore I must wait at their convenience to receive a credit. I spoke very clearly to the customer service a second time, after not receiving follow up from the research team, that I can not trust a company that puts the error of lost payment on my burden to solve and cover, let alone wait 30+ days for a resolution. I have not received any resolution and my financial status is strained because of this. I have never been late with my commitment to MMI and I feel trapped.

XX/XX/XXXX, I enrolled in a Debt Consolidation program with Money Management International. There were 4 credit cards rolled into the program. XXXX XXXX & XXXX XXXX XXXX respectively. As of XX/XX/XXXX, I began making payments with MMI debt program with the impression that my accounts were negotiated and that everything was being handled accordingly It was only until XXXX of this year XXXX, after reviewing my credit report, that I realized, ONE of my XXXX XXXX Credit Cards was marked LATE three months in a row. XXXX, XXXX, XXXX of XXXX, were counted as consecutively late, on only ONE of XXXX CREDIT CARDS When I tried contacting XXXX XXXX to ask the reason, they said I had an outstanding balance during XXXX, XXXX, XXXX of XXXX. However, to my dismay, I was NOT alerted by XXXX XXXX, nor MONEY MANAGEMENT INTERNATIONAL of the past due status. Had I been made aware of it at that time, I would have paid the PAST DUE BALANCE, immediately. In asking for a positive resolution, XXXX XXXX told me to defer to MMI. The same day, I contacted MONEY MANAGEMENT INTERNATIONAL to try to clarify the situation. Money Management confirmed that the payments were being made to XXXX XXXX on a timely basis. That there must have been some lapse between months. In essence, I have the two companies pointing the finger at the other. While both tell me it's not their problem to fix. And I am now stuck with an adverse CREDIT SCORE, because of it. I was making a concerted effort to FIX my CREDIT, not destroy it. PLEASE HELP ME

On XX/XX/2023 I enrolled in a debt management program ( DMP ) with Money Management International ( MMI ). I included 3 XXXX XXXX credit cards in the DMP. two of the card 's due dates were XXXX and the other was XXXX. before enrolling in the program I advised my counselor XXXX that I would not make the payments for XXXX since I was enrolling in the program. He stated that would be fine because the creditor would receive the payment from MMI in XXXX. I had no idea that MMI would not send the payment to XXXX XXXX until the XXXX of XXXX. I also had no idea that because they were sending the payments so late after my due date I would become overdue with my payments and that I would be reported to the credit bureau as 30 days late with my payments. The purpose of enrolling in the DMP was to protect my credit not to destroy it. This has caused my credit score to drop. I have made several calls to MMI the people are not knowledgeable at all. No one wants to assist me. I was told by one rep at MMI to change my due date with the creditor unfortunately I can not do that because the account is closed. I feel like I was not presented with all of the information that I needed when enrolling in the DMP. I've asked to speak with a supervisor and no one has called me back. This is extremely frustrating. I had to make an extra payment of {$130.00} on today to bring all three cards current.
